6963 seconds equals 6,963,000,000 microseconds.
Convert 6963 seconds into minutes, hours, years, months, weeks, days, miliseconds, nanoseconds, etc...
Convert 6963000000 microseconds into minutes, hours, years, months, weeks, days, miliseconds, nanoseconds, etc...